Landing aircraft - wait to talk with your student/intro until you have turned the glider 90 degrees for towing to the taxiway.
- when the cart arrives, do not put on the tail dolly. Until you are off the runway you are a hazard to navigation. Go straight off, and then put on the tail dolly.
- land longer. There may be an unseen aircraft behind you.
Cart drivers - take an extra body with you especially for single seaters and intros, so you have enough manpower.
Wing runner - your checklist is intended to be independent of the pilot(s). Check everything yourself and if you don't understand the spoiler or canopy latches, find out. It only takes a few seconds to be safer. Don't assume the other canopy is locked on a 2-seater with only a pilot. Make sure.
Pre Takeoff - Do your checks first before anything. Talking and pictures later. Be ready when the tug arrives. It should not have to shut down, and if it does not it is burning expensive AVGAS. Be ready.
